Sir William Wallace

The Clan Wallace Society was founded and chartered in Texas in 1966 as a 501(c)(3) organization, promoting the history and heritage of Scotland. In particular, Scotland’s Great Patriot, Sir William Wallace, its Clans and Families, and the achievements of those claiming Scottish descent.
